Dakar 2021: Honda registers back-to-back win in motorcycle class

from https://timesofindia.indiatimes.com Argentine Kevin Benavides, riding a Honda, on Friday won the motorcycle category of the 2021 Dakar Rally becoming the first South American to achieve the feat. Ricky Brabec, the 2020 champion in the motorcycle class, finished second to teammate Kevin Benavides to clutch the first one-two Dakar Rally finish for Honda since 1987.
